F3 Paint Finishing
When starting work on an F3
paint finishing project car, the car's colours and lines are marked out with tape whilst the body parts
are assembled. This means that any
sponsors' logos or designs that cross over
different panels will look as though they are
one piece on the car.
F3 cars, as with any motorsport, are
painted a number of times
during the racing season due to damage.
This means that we take special care to
measure the location of decals and
designs so that we can create drawings
of the design in order to copy the
design when it comes in for a respray. After the
areas are marked out, our
objective is to paint the chassis with minimum possible weight
added, firstly
with a coat of white primer, then with
the final colours.
Once painted, it is then placed in one
of our low-bake ovens and after
cooling, the parts are then polished
extensively. he detailWe
understand that the F3 car body parts must have a
perfectly smooth surface at the points
where the colour changes as any
disruption of airflow will affect
aerodynamics of the car when on the
circuit.
